How they compare
Gabon currently reports 1.45 billion current US$ against 1.30 billion current US$ in Slovenia, a difference of 145.26 million current US$.
That makes Gabon's figure about 1.1 times Slovenia's.
The two have swapped places 1 time across 31 shared years of data; in 1995 it was Slovenia ahead.
Gabon ranks 127th and Slovenia ranks 130th of 206 countries.
Across the 4 decades both report, Gabon averaged higher in 1 and Slovenia in 3.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Gabon | Slovenia |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1990s | 368.30 million current US$ | 756.63 million current US$ | 388.33 million current US$ | Slovenia |
| 2000s | 461.86 million current US$ | 783.36 million current US$ | 321.49 million current US$ | Slovenia |
| 2010s | 696.64 million current US$ | 903.73 million current US$ | 207.10 million current US$ | Slovenia |
| 2020s | 1.30 billion current US$ | 1.07 billion current US$ | 228.54 million current US$ | Gabon |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.

About this data
Agriculture, forestry, and fishing corresponds to ISIC (Rev. 4) divisions 01-03 and includes the exploitation of vegetal and animal natural resources, comprising the activities of growing of crops, raising and breeding of animals, harvesting of timber and other plants, animals or animal products from a farm or their natural habitats.Value added is the contribution to the economy by a producer or an industry or an institutional sector, which is estimated by the total value of output produced and deducting the total value of intermediate consumption of goods and services used to produce that output. This indicator is expressed in current prices, meaning no adjustment has been made to account for price changes over time. This indicator is expressed in United States dollars.
